Ok so although I am a Ferrari guy through and through, i drove my Carrera GT for the first time this weekend. Let me tell you the bad parts first.
1) Even though I am a skilled driver wow that clutch is tight combined with the fact that it comes out of the bottom of the car at a funny angle, you need to be way up in the seat and the clutch is very heavy and engages very high means i stalled twice and was embarassed. The good news is that i heard that all great drivers did the same thing
2) If you have a watch on you cannot put hte parking brake down
3) Any sloped roads o high entry to the driveway and you are screwed (oh do i love the lift on my other car
